mfp2
Fits generalized linear models and Cox proportional hazard models.

@return A list with the following components:
logl
: the log likelihood of the fitted model.
coefficients
: regression coefficients.
df
: number of parameters (degrees of freedom).
sse
: residual sum of squares.
fit
: the object returned by the fitting procedure.
